Equity Management wins several PACE awards

Monday, December 1, 2014

The 2014 Property Management Association’s Apartment Community Excellence (PACE) Awards, recognizing excellence in multi-family residential management, saw Equity Management communities win several honours, including Best Affordable Community and Best Affordable Senior Community. The property management firm, which specializes in affordable housing, won awards for five rental communities in Washington, Maryland and Virginia.

“I am thrilled that the hard work and dedication of our on-site teams has been recognized again this year,” says Tony Ross, Equity Management Executive Vice President.

Equity Management properties recognized at the awards include:

  • 3Tree Flats – Best Affordable Community in Washington, DC;
  • Ellicott Gardens – Best Affordable Community in Ellicott City, MD;
  • Paddington Square – Best Affordable Community in Silver Spring, MD;
  • Tanglewood Apartments – Best Affordable Community in Silver Spring, MD; and
  • Potomac Woods Senior Apartments – Best Affordable Senior Community in Woodbridge, VA.

Winners were selected based on several factors including exterior curb appeal, reception area, leasing centre front/desk lobby, best practices, building interior/common areas, model, vacant or occupied apartments and maintenance shops.
